Celebration confetti
Sure, confetti can be a bit of a nuisance at birthday parties, especially when the tiny shards get stuck in your hair and clothes, and seem to find their way into every corner of your home. But there's no need to fret, as we have a much better way to include confetti in your celebrations. This simple polka-dot style manicure replicates the fun of random and colorful confetti, without the messy clean up afterward. This look is great for beginners as it doesn't require too much experience, yet to party guests, you'll appear an expert.
